Can I go from being normal to hyper in two weeks and its effect on metabolism and insulin levels

Understanding Rapid Thyroid Shifts from Normal to Hyperthyroid

In my work helping thousands of adults in their 40s and 50s reclaim their health, I often see questions about sudden thyroid changes. Yes, it is possible to move from normal thyroid function to hyperthyroidism within two weeks, though it is uncommon. This rapid swing usually stems from autoimmune flares like Graves’ disease, medication reactions, or excessive iodine intake. Blood tests can show TSH dropping below 0.4 mIU/L while free T4 and T3 spike. For someone already battling hormonal changes and stubborn weight, this shift feels alarming because symptoms arrive fast: racing heart, anxiety, heat intolerance, and unexpected weight loss despite no diet change.

How Hyperthyroidism Affects Your Metabolism

Metabolism accelerates dramatically in hyperthyroidism. Your basal metabolic rate can increase by 30-60% as excess thyroid hormone forces cells to burn fuel faster. This sounds ideal for weight loss, yet the reality is exhausting. Muscle tissue breaks down, leading to weakness that makes joint-pain-friendly movement even harder. Impact on Insulin Levels and Blood Sugar Control

Hyperthyroidism directly disrupts insulin dynamics. It increases insulin clearance from the blood while simultaneously raising glucose production in the liver. This can worsen insulin resistance in people already managing diabetes or prediabetes. Studies show up to 50% of untreated hyperthyroid patients develop glucose intolerance. Practical Steps to Protect Your Metabolism and Insulin

First, get immediate lab work—TSH, free T4, free T3, and thyroid antibodies—if you suspect a shift. While waiting for results, focus on gentle nutrition: 25-30 grams of protein per meal stabilizes blood sugar without overwhelming your system. Walk 10-15 minutes after meals to improve insulin sensitivity without stressing painful joints. Avoid iodine-rich supplements and limit caffeine, which worsens heart symptoms.
